If you're preparing shrimp and hate deveining them, this is the tool to get. Not really "veins," the dark line on the outside of a shrimp is actually its digestive tract - so if you eat it, you're basically eating shrimp excrement. Put that in your cocktail sauce! Still, this is a delicate little cord that you don't want breaking up into pieces, but just yank out quickly and get on to the next shrimp. This tool does just that, and ergonomically fits your hand.

This OXO product is easy to use and because of the large soft handle, easy to hold. It seems sturdy enough to me, I don't really understand why some reviewers think that it's flimsy.
Just hold a de-headed shrimp under a slow drizzle of running cold water insert the tip into the "vein" and follow the curve around to the back of the tail. Slip off the shell with legs attached from the bottom and voila...shelled shrimp.
